Blairquhan is extremely well situated for enjoying a game of golf on one of the famous South Ayrshire links courses.

The two Open venues of Turnberry and Troon are within 35 minutes drive. At Prestwick, 30 minutes away, there took place the first 16 Open Championships in the world. There are also two interesting local courses at Maybole and Girvan.

Robert Burns, Scotland’s National Poet, was born at nearby Alloway. Explore Burns Cottage and museum, Burns Monument, the Brig o’Doon and haunted Alloway Kirk and relax at the Tam o’Shanter Experience visitor centre.

Only 10 miles away, perched on a cliff above the sea, is Culzean Castle, the flagship property of the National Trust for Scotland.
